| {-|
 | |
| 
 | |
| A reader for hledger's journal file format
 | |
| (<http://hledger.org/MANUAL.html#the-journal-file>).  hledger's journal
 | |
| format is a compatible subset of c++ ledger's
 | |
| (<http://ledger-cli.org/3.0/doc/ledger3.html#Journal-Format>), so this
 | |
| reader should handle many ledger files as well. Example:
 | |
| 
 | |
| @
 | |
| 2012\/3\/24 gift
 | |
|     expenses:gifts  $10
 | |
|     assets:cash
 | |
| @
 | |
| 
 | |
| Journal format supports the include directive which can read files in
 | |
| other formats, so the other file format readers need to be importable
 | |
| here.  Some low-level journal syntax parsers which those readers also
 | |
| use are therefore defined separately in Hledger.Read.Common, avoiding
 | |
| import cycles.
 | |
| 
 | |
| -}
